Why does Concentré De Tomates have a Nutri-Score of A?

Nutri-Score weighs negatives (calories, sugar, saturated fat, sodium) against positives (fiber, protein) per 100 g. Points against come from sugar (11 g); points in favor come from fiber (4.3 g). Overall that places it in band A.
